Monitored Vs. Unmonitored Home Security Systems: What’s the Difference?
If you want to make certain your home is secure, initiatives like neighbourhood watch can help, but ultimately, you need a home security system. Most systems these days are modular, so you can customise them for your needs. Add a security camera here, and a door alarm there, really, you can find a solution for whatever you need! And if you want to make the most of your security system, then you need to have it monitored by the professionals.
When it comes to monitored vs unmonitored home security systems, of course, there are pros and cons to both. Let us explain:
Monitored home security systems
Monitored home security systems are connected to a central monitoring station. When an alarm is triggered, your home security system sends a signal to the monitoring centre, where a trained professional assesses the situation.
With quick response times where precious minutes count and 24/7 availability, utilising a monitored home security system is the crème de la crème! With monitored security set up, you’ll have peace of mind knowing that a professional is looking out for your most valuable asset every second of the day. They’ll spring into action if anything seems fishy so you can be sure that your home will be secure no matter what!
Of course, on top of the cost of installing your security system, there are usually monthly fees for a monitoring service. For the knowledge that your home is safe and secure, it’s a small price to pay, but if you’re looking for a cheaper alternative, you might prefer to use an unmonitored home security system.
Unmonitored home security systems
Generally speaking, unmonitored and self-monitored security systems will cost you slightly less. This is because you won’t be paying a monthly fee for a monitoring service, and you won’t be paying call-out fees either. Once you’ve had your security system installed, that’s it! There are no extra costs, although some companies do charge a one-off fee to purchase their self-monitoring app.
With a self-monitored home security system, you can usually monitor your security notifications in real-time directly on your phone via an app. A self-monitored system is great if you want to be in control. If you want to know when someone steps on your property while you’re gone, or you want an alert if a door is opened while you’re in bed, just set your system up to send you custom notifications.
Unfortunately, on the flip side, DIY home security systems can be prone to spamming your phone with notifications and it can take a lot of time, and a lot of trial and error to get your notifications set up perfectly so that you don’t get notified about the neighbour’s cat crossing your lawn in the middle of your big presentation at work.
It’s worth noting that a self-monitored security system may as well be unmonitored if you are someone who travels a lot for work, doesn’t always have cell service, or you are too busy to check notifications as they pop up (and let’s be real, most of us are very busy these days). A few minutes is all thieves and vandals need to do damage and cost you thousands! If it’s important to you to have someone keeping track of your security system and monitoring it in real time, then a self-monitored system might not be the best option for you.
Having an unmonitored or self-monitored home security system is perfect if you’re on a budget, work from home, or have the flexibility to be able to keep track of your security yourself, through your phone.
